Jim Porter
e6d010d8bf
Bug 1352069 - Introduce a pref that allows for disabling cosmetic animations r=jaws
...
This rolls browser.tabs.animate, browser.fullscreen.animate, and
alerts.disableSlidingEffect into a single pref; if any of these are disabled,
we'll disable the new pref too (toolkit.cosmeticAnimations.enabled). Most
future animations will also be subject to this pref.
MozReview-Commit-ID: 77pLMtERDna
2017-04-11 13:47:31 -05:00
Florian Quèze
63de711857
Bug 1331081 - script generated patch to omit addEventListener/removeEventListener's third parameter when it's false, r=jaws.
2017-01-17 11:50:25 +01:00
William Chen
2acd86f67e
Bug 862395 - Part 2: Update XUL web notifications to persist if require interaction flag is set. r=jaws
2016-10-12 16:17:13 -07:00
Jared Wein
99638e1465
Bug 1294621 - Enable the no-lonely-if rule for eslint. r=gijs
...
MozReview-Commit-ID: 8izEqc8IyCu
2016-08-12 11:50:35 -04:00
Jared Wein
6dbcf3b09d
Bug 1259108 - Increase timeout of notifications from 12s to 20s to match parity with Chromium. r=MattN
...
MozReview-Commit-ID: 31RjSWuszuC
2016-03-23 12:54:57 -04:00
Kit Cambridge
cd821ec7ea
Bug 1206560 - Show the site favicon in XUL notifications. r=jaws
...
MozReview-Commit-ID: FMVYO1DCFDm
2016-02-27 13:47:22 -08:00
Jared Wein
bd3bdc6aab
Bug 1227711 - Add a box-shadow to the XUL alerts. ui-r=shorlander r=MattN
2015-12-02 22:21:20 -05:00
Matthew Noorenberghe
799109b464
Bug 1225336 - Add telemetry about web notification display/messages. r=wchen,kitcambridge p=vladan
2015-12-01 22:40:17 -08:00
Jared Wein
037815f682
Bug 1218789 - Close button and gear button are misaligned in notifications. r=MattN
2015-11-18 10:20:20 -05:00
Jared Wein
e4e92d91ec
Bug 1213421 - Follow-up, set the bodyText even when text is not being truncated. r=MattN
2015-11-14 10:28:51 -05:00
Jared Wein
cde4ba0d99
Bug 1213421 - Truncate long body and title text in notifications. r=MattN
2015-11-13 15:56:47 -05:00
Jared Wein
9d664a886c
Bug 1219458 - Remove the notification animation until we have better transparency support. r=MattN
2015-10-28 18:59:00 -04:00
Jared Wein
7cd26964be
Bug 1216161 - XUL notifications on Linux can't be closed. r=MattN
2015-10-22 15:50:47 -04:00
Kit Cambridge
f52fa8aa93
Bug 1217621 - Show settings action for XUL notifications. r=jaws
2015-10-23 15:53:15 -06:00
Jared Wein
beae8a786d
Bug 1214029 - Use double-quotes for strings in alert.js. r=MattN
2015-10-20 15:46:26 -04:00
Jared Wein
c3bad67f81
Bug 1205172 - Do Not Disturb Button for Push Notifications on Windows. r=MattN
2015-10-20 15:26:00 -04:00
Jared Wein
dbd4199caf
Bug 1209602 - XUL: Implement disabling notifications for a site. r=MattN
2015-10-15 22:58:56 -04:00
Phil Ringnalda
7c2b89951f
Back out changeset bb7e9c6a66c6 (bug 1209602) for crashing
2015-10-15 22:31:42 -07:00
Jared Wein
ef140c9dae
Bug 1209602 - XUL: Implement disabling notifications for a site. r=MattN
2015-10-15 22:58:56 -04:00
Jared Wein
44205bd8ac
Backout bug 1209602 for busting OSX on a CLOSED TREE. r=me
2015-10-15 23:19:10 -04:00
Jared Wein
47f924463a
Bug 1209602 - XUL: Implement disabling notifications for a site. r=MattN
2015-10-15 22:58:56 -04:00
Jared Wein
62f01ed8f0
Bug 1201397 - New layout of XUL Notifications. r=MattN
2015-10-15 22:58:56 -04:00
Wes Kocher
cd3d631b44
Merge inbound to m-c a=merge
2015-10-07 10:29:41 -07:00
Carsten "Tomcat" Book
036e6d2fa3
Backed out 2 changesets (bug 1202902) to recking bug 1202902 to be able to reopen inbound on a CLOSED TREE
...
Backed out changeset 647025383676 (bug 1202902 )
Backed out changeset d70c7fe532c6 (bug 1202902 )
2015-10-07 14:03:21 +02:00
Kit Cambridge
ee0940e331
Bug 1202933, Part 1 - Show the origin for XUL notifications. r=MattN,wchen
2015-10-05 19:45:04 -07:00
Carsten "Tomcat" Book
12369728f5
Backed out 1 changesets (bug 1202902) for causing merge conflicts to mozilla-central
...
Backed out changeset cfc1820361f5 (bug 1202902 )
2015-10-07 12:13:45 +02:00
Shu-yu Guo
474f49adb7
Bug 1202902 - Scripted fix the world.
2015-10-06 14:00:31 -07:00
Gijs Kruitbosch
82b0f0d1d5
Bug 1052776 - fix role=alert usage and ensure alert events fire, r=MattN
2015-09-30 15:38:00 -04:00
Matthew Noorenberghe
3b28f19dd8
Bug 1208685 - Dedupe alert.css and cleanup alert.js heading. r=bgrins
2015-09-25 17:36:08 -07:00
Phil Ringnalda
e566f5a517
Back out 2 changesets (bug 1202933) for Mulet timeouts in test_alerts.html
...
CLOSED TREE
Backed out changeset fbcc1bb170e9 (bug 1202933)
Backed out changeset 1763e1484065 (bug 1202933)
2015-10-05 18:41:00 -07:00
Kit Cambridge
95362189f4
Bug 1202933, Part 1 - Show the origin for XUL notifications. r=MattN,wchen
2015-10-05 11:49:22 -07:00
Michael Weisz
c1986c33a2
Bug 935434 - Make XUL alertNotifcations use dir/bidi parameter by setting the according css direction attribute. Set lang attribute for labels. r=jaws
2015-03-18 14:34:55 +01:00
Jim Blandy
39dc0c6097
Bug 914753: Make Emacs file variable header lines correct, or at least consistent. DONTBUILD r=ehsan
...
The -*- file variable lines -*- establish per-file settings that Emacs will
pick up. This patch makes the following changes to those lines (and touches
nothing else):
- Never set the buffer's mode.
Years ago, Emacs did not have a good JavaScript mode, so it made sense
to use Java or C++ mode in .js files. However, Emacs has had js-mode for
years now; it's perfectly serviceable, and is available and enabled by
default in all major Emacs packagings.
Selecting a mode in the -*- file variable line -*- is almost always the
wrong thing to do anyway. It overrides Emacs's default choice, which is
(now) reasonable; and even worse, it overrides settings the user might
have made in their '.emacs' file for that file extension. It's only
useful when there's something specific about that particular file that
makes a particular mode appropriate.
- Correctly propagate settings that establish the correct indentation
level for this file: c-basic-offset and js2-basic-offset should be
js-indent-level. Whatever value they're given should be preserved;
different parts of our tree use different indentation styles.
- We don't use tabs in Mozilla JS code. Always set indent-tabs-mode: nil.
Remove tab-width: settings, at least in files that don't contain tab
characters.
- Remove js2-mode settings that belong in the user's .emacs file, like
js2-skip-preprocessor-directives.
2014-06-24 22:12:07 -07:00
William Chen
9f1783d7ea
Bug 856858 - Always add observer to observe alert windows closing. r=Mossop
2013-05-22 00:19:30 -07:00
William Chen
e86f5ff604
Bug 782211 - Part 8: Updated existing XUL alerts to implement the Notification API. r=enn
2013-03-18 06:24:54 -07:00
Jared Wein
2ed5209a59
Bug 796111. Adjust styling of nsIAlertService alert windows. r=dao
2012-10-06 19:17:07 -07:00
Jared Wein
d358d635b0
Bug 786125 - followup, store the magic number in a const. r=Unfocused
2012-10-04 00:07:18 -07:00
Jared Wein
f06621d26c
Bug 786125 - Alert showing/hiding animation is janky (nsIAlertsService). r=Unfocused
2012-10-03 23:59:36 -07:00
Jared Wein
c518252edf
Bug 770433 - Update borders and background of alert (toast) notifications on Windows. ui-r=shorlander r=dao
2012-07-26 10:55:23 -07:00
Geoff Lankow
9aed6e8f4b
Bug 230959 - Inconsistent extra 1 pixel width of XUL window; r=Neil
2011-09-07 22:14:04 +12:00
Neil Rashbrook
3f194429dd
Bug 758354 Stop unnecessarily preprocessing chrome r=dolske
2012-06-26 00:11:16 +01:00
Ed Morley
4bd90ea948
Backout ec9451e9e830 (bug 758354) for PGO linux permaorange in browser_bug422590.js and friends
2012-06-25 19:14:43 +01:00
Neil Rashbrook
d9a10be7eb
Bug 758354 Stop unnecessarily preprocessing chrome r=dolske
2012-06-25 09:24:49 +01:00
Gervase Markham
cb6a072c2a
Bug 716478 - update licence to MPL 2.
2012-05-21 12:12:37 +01:00
aceman
bd62801033
Bug 738568 - remove Services.prefs.getBranch(null) occurences. r=gavin
2012-03-29 11:48:40 +02:00
Phil Ringnalda
941a3ed11c
Back out 0cb85ff0f764 (bug 738568), 9949bb092303 (bug 730209), 095fd525afa7 (bug 729924), dcf8929a8115 (bug 633602) because of widely scattered and unclear bustage on a CLOSED TREE
2012-03-28 22:37:46 -07:00
aceman
5b045964d6
Bug 738568 - Remove Services.prefs.getBranch(null) occurences in Toolkit. r=gavin
2012-03-28 21:00:14 -04:00
Gavin Sharp
596779abed
backout 110452fddc2a (bug 738568) since it broke viewsource
2012-03-27 18:06:10 -07:00
aceman
7684f16e43
Bug 738568 - Remove Services.prefs.getBranch(null) occurences in Toolkit. r=gavin
2012-03-27 19:17:35 -04:00
Javi Rueda
f51e1019a2
Bug 355846 - Add a pref to disable sliding effect for alerts. r=enndeakin
2011-08-22 18:43:37 +02:00